About This Program
The Electrical, Electronic, and Communications Engineering Technology/Technician certificate program at Pensacola State College is a one- to two-year certificate offered at this public institution in Pensacola, FL. Classified under CIP code 15.0303 in the electrical and electronics engineering technology field, this program trains students in the installation, operation, and maintenance of electrical and electronic systems.
Pensacola State College also offers a longer two- to four-year certificate in the same field, along with related programs in HVACR, Welding Technology, and Culinary Arts, as well as an associate degree in Computer and Information Systems Security. Students in this certificate program can expect instruction in circuit analysis, digital electronics, communications systems, and applicable safety codes and standards.
